Geneva, Switzerland, September 19 2025 -- SEALSQ Corp ("SEALSQ" or "Company"), a company that focuses on developing and selling Semiconductors, PKI, and Post-Quantum technology hardware and software products, today announced plans to launch the Quantum Shield QS7001 in mid-November 2025.

Positioned to be the world’s first1 secure chip to embed NIST-standardized quantum-resistant algorithms ML-KEM (CRYSTALS-Kyber) and ML-DSA (CRYSTALS-Dilithium) at the hardware level, the Quantum Shield QS7001 aims to secure critical applications such as cryptocurrency transactions, but also defense systems, healthcare infrastructure, and IoT devices against future quantum computing threats.

As quantum computing advances toward “Q-Day”—when quantum computers could break traditional encryption like elliptic curve cryptography (ECC)—the QS7001 addresses vulnerabilities in systems such as Bitcoin and other blockchains. Current ECC-based algorithms, including ECDSA, are susceptible to quantum attacks that could compromise public keys and expose funds.

The Quantum Shield QS7001 integrates lattice-based, quantum-resistant cryptography to provide secure key storage, efficient signing, and key exchange operations, optimized for hardware wallets, cold storage, and IoT devices. It also offers a migration framework with hybrid cryptography and tools to transition existing systems to quantum-safe standards with minimal disruption. The chip is launched as an open hardware platform to host personalized customer firmware, enabling full flexibility for all kinds of applications. SEALSQ also plans to launch a Trusted Platform Module version, the QVault TPM, in H1 2026.

While its very few competitors only integrate post-quantum cryptography through hardware accelerators that support PQC via software implementations, SEALSQ's QS7001 embeds these quantum-resistant algorithms directly at the hardware level. This approach delivers enhanced efficiency (10X faster), side-channel protection, and tamper resistance without relying on software layers, aiming to provide a more robust foundation for long-term security in high-stakes environments.
